The PERA Rules 2025 were made by the:

A. Chief Minister Punjab
B. Governor Punjab
C. Punjab Assembly
D. Chief Justice of Lahore High Court
Correct Answer: B. Governor Punjab

The correct answer is Governor Punjab. Rules under an Act, such as the PERA Rules 2025, are typically made by the executive authority exercising delegated legislative powers. In the context of provincial legislation in Pakistan, the Governor of the respective province is empowered to promulgate such rules. The Chief Minister proposes policies, the Punjab Assembly enacts the primary legislation (the Act itself), and the Chief Justice of Lahore High Court is a judicial authority, none of whom are the designated rule-making authority for these specific rules.
